Interim Secretary General of the National Democratic Party, NDP, Dr. Manboa-Rockson has announced his resignation from the party.
Dr. Manboa-Rockson made the announcement in Tamale.
He said the NDP was formed as an alternative vehicle to people from NDC because of the dissatisfaction bred in the NDC as a result of late President John Mills' bad leadership.
"The birth of the NDP earlier this year was because of the behaviour the late President, John Atta Mills. The party that he led since 2009 developed a very stubborn [character]; it developed elitism, cabalism which was not a good omen for the people of Ghana; it resulted in corruption and insults rained whenever the founder of the NDC wanted to comment on situation in the party; some of us were very angry because of the insults that were meted out the former president, JJ Rawlings," he narrated.
According to him, President Mahama has brought great improvement and unity in the party after the demise of late President Mills.
He said since President Mahama ascended to the presidency, "things have started improving; discipline in the party has increased; people have stopped insulting the former president."
Dr. Rockson said the NDP had decided that it would not field a presidential candidate in the face of moves by President Mahama to woo the Rawlingses to get involved in the party.
He claimed that former First Lady Nana Konadu Agyemang-Rawlings had kicked against the move insisting she would go the flag-bearership of the NDP.
Dr. Manboa-Rockson, who early this week was pleading with Nana Konadu to accept the flag-bearership slot, accused her of now micro-managing the NDP.
